Title:
PWM APPROXIMATE SINE-WAVE LOGIC SYSTEM FOR VVVF

Abstract:

PURPOSE: To correct the cycle of positive sine waves and negative sine waves to output triangular waves and a phase difference by a method wherein an analog switch is controlled at the cycle of the ON/OFF operation of a binary counter and sine waves which are formed by the binary counter during the ON/OFF operation are separated into positive since waves and negative sine waves at two cycles.

CONSTITUTION: The clock of a 4024 binary ripple counter 1 is used as data, a 4028 decoder 3 is used as a multiplexer switch, an output is inverted so as to be used, the output is input to an operational amplifier 6 as a D/A converter, and the output is converted into since waves so as to be fetched. In addition, the phase difference between triangular waves and the sine waves is fetched by an operation amplifier 7, and approximate sine-wave pulses are output. After that, a positive output and a negative output are separated by a 4053 analog switch 4 on another time base of the 4024 binary ripple counter 1. Thereby, the cycle of positive sine waves and negative sine waves which output the triangular waves and the phase difference can be made precise.
